Title: Recess
Author: Reeza (
aoireeza)
Word count: 100 words
Concrit?: sure. :D
Pairing: YunChun
Rating: PG
Summary: Mr. Park prefers long lectures. Mr. Jung prefers none. (for
dbsk_flashfic @ drabble challenge 12: intersections; also for
dbdbyeah/
pach_unni)
Yunho fits in his life/ like a piece of puzzle/ that has long been lost and finally found. Yunho isn’t exactly/ the kind of guy he’d fall for (anytime)/ but he could use (something new new) a new perspective/ and sunshine (daisies).
(He is a college professor/ and so is Yunho. He learns (Yunho’s) history/ when he walks in/ on Yunho reading (a book, naturally). Yunho tells him about life.)
So when Yunho calls him (by name)/ he turns around sharply/ tumbles/ falls so slowly/ and stands just as slow. Hello, Mr. Park. The lecture begins. And hello, Mr. Jung.
